Webber handed 10 place penalty for Korea
Mark Webber will drop 10 places on the grid for the Korean Grand Prix after picking up a reprimand in the Singapore Grand Prix.
Webber's Red Bull RB9 failed on the final lap in Singapore and he hitched a lift back to the pits with Fernando Alonso.
The stewards deemed he contravened article 30.9b of the sporting regulations, which state that he ‘entered the track without the marshal's permission between the commencement of the formation lap and the time when the last car enters parc ferme'.
As it is Webber's third reprimand of the season, he triggers an automatic 10 place grid penalty for the next event, which takes place in Korea in two weeks' time.
